Yesterday, scientists announced the discovery of a prehistoric crocodile ancestor that roamed North Carolina 231 million years ago. The 9 foot long beast, named Carnufex carolinensis which translates to “Carolina Butcher,” walked around on its hind legs and ate early mammal relatives and other small prey.
